Excel里如何提取车牌号码?车牌识别技巧分享?
作者:佚名|分类:EXCEL|浏览:75|发布时间:2025-03-16 14:51:46
Excel里如何提取车牌号码?车牌识别技巧分享?
在现代社会,车牌号码作为车辆身份的重要标识,常常需要被提取和处理。无论是在交通管理、数据分析还是其他领域,车牌号码的提取都是一个实用的技能。以下,我们将详细介绍如何在Excel中提取车牌号码,并分享一些车牌识别的技巧。
一、Excel中提取车牌号码的方法
Excel是一款功能强大的电子表格软件,它可以帮助我们轻松地处理和分析数据。以下是几种在Excel中提取车牌号码的方法:
1. 使用“查找和替换”功能
打开Excel表格,选中包含车牌号码的列。
点击“开始”选项卡,找到“查找和替换”按钮。
在“查找和替换”对话框中,选择“查找”选项卡。
在“查找内容”框中输入车牌号码的起始字符,如“京”。
点击“查找下一个”按钮,Excel会自动定位到第一个匹配的车牌号码。
重复上述步骤,直到所有车牌号码都被提取出来。
2. 使用公式提取
如果车牌号码的格式比较统一,可以使用公式直接提取。
例如,假设车牌号码在A列,可以使用以下公式:
```excel
=MID(A2, 3, 7)
```
这个公式假设车牌号码从第三个字符开始,长度为7个字符。
3. 使用VBA宏
对于复杂的数据处理,可以使用VBA宏来自动化提取过程。
打开Excel,按下`Alt + F11`进入VBA编辑器。
在“插入”菜单中选择“模块”,然后输入以下代码:
```vba
Sub ExtractLicensePlates()
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Sheet1")
Dim cell As Range
Dim licensePlate As String
Dim lastRow As Long
lastRow = ws.Cells(ws.Rows.Count, "A").End(xlUp).Row
For Each cell In ws.Range("A1:A" & lastRow)
licensePlate = Mid(cell.Value, 3, 7)
' 处理提取的车牌号码
Next cell
End Sub
```
运行宏,即可自动提取所有车牌号码。
二、车牌识别技巧分享
1. 格式统一
在进行车牌号码提取前,确保所有车牌号码的格式统一,这样提取过程会更加准确。
2. 使用专业的车牌识别软件
对于大量车牌号码的提取,使用专业的车牌识别软件会更加高效。这些软件通常具有强大的识别能力和处理速度。
3. 注意车牌号码的特殊字符
在提取车牌号码时,注意车牌号码中可能存在的特殊字符,如空格、括号等,这些字符可能会影响提取的准确性。
4. 数据清洗
在提取车牌号码后,对数据进行清洗,去除重复、错误或不完整的车牌号码。
相关问答
1. 问:Excel中提取车牌号码时,如何处理特殊字符?
答: 在提取车牌号码时,可以通过设置查找和替换的“特殊字符”选项来处理特殊字符,如空格、括号等。
2. 问:如果车牌号码的格式不统一,如何提取?
答: 如果车牌号码的格式不统一,可以使用正则表达式来提取,或者编写更复杂的VBA宏来处理。
3. 问:车牌识别软件与Excel提取车牌号码相比,有哪些优势?
答: 车牌识别软件可以处理大量数据,识别速度更快,且准确性更高。此外,软件通常具有更丰富的功能,如车牌号码的识别、统计和分析等。
4. 问:如何提高车牌号码提取的准确性?
答: 提高车牌号码提取的准确性可以通过以下方法:确保数据格式统一、使用专业的车牌识别软件、进行数据清洗等。
通过以上方法,相信您已经能够在Excel中高效地提取车牌号码,并在车牌识别方面有所收获。希望这些技巧能够帮助到您。